Zhong Chuan Photoeletric versus Tyll Solar

Compare Solar Panel Manufacturers: Zhong Chuan Photoeletric vs Tyll Solar

EnergyPal Zhong Chuan Photoeletric Solar Panels Manufacturer

Website:

http://www.zc-solar.com

Country:

China

Address:

No.189 Jucai Road, Wangchun Industrial Park, Ningbo, Zhejiang

EnergyPal Tyll Solar Solar Panels Manufacturer

Website:

https://www.tyllsolar.com

Country:

United States

Address:

125 Tech Park Drive Rochester, NY 14623

Compare Zhong Chuan Photoeletric KL-120W-P with Tyll Solar Solar Panels